Abstract:
Tree modeling technology based on point cloud is an important method for obtaining threedimensional model of trees. The tree branch point cloud data measured by 3D laser scanner were applied as data source, and the point cloud data of the tree branches along the tree height were divided into different layers to establish the hierarchical model of the trees. The contour of the point cloud data at different tree height was extracted by using convex hull algorithm, and the Delaunay triangulation between the adjacent contours was constructed by triangulation growth algorithm. The Delaunay triangulation model of the whole tree trunk was built by integrating the Delaunay triangulations in different parts of the tree. The realistic examples verified that the contour model of the branches extracted by this method was consistent with common contour model, and there would be no edge crosscutting problems between two adjacent contours. The data quantity requested for building Delaunay triangulation model with point cloud data of the tree branches was much less than the building with other ordinary software, and the model building effect was much better. It was showed that the error of the model parameters extracted by ray collision detection technique was less than 5% compared with the actual measurement value, which could meet the demand of forestry tree measurement.
